Abstract

The relevance of this study lies in the fact that it draws attention to some factors of successful recovery of drug addicts, those resources that help to maintain stable remission, namely the peculiarities of the value-sense sphere of addictive personality both at the initial stages of recovery and in stable remission. The aim of the study is to investigate the value-sense sphere of drug addicts with different durations of remission in the determination of possible positive changes.The object of the study was 150 drug addicts at different stages of remission. As psychological tools we used the test of life-meaning orientations, adapted by D. A. Leontiev, “Methodology for the study of the system of life meanings” developed by V. Y. Kotlyakov; the method “Value orientations” (M. Rokich). The average data were compared using the Kruskal-Wallis H-criterion. Significant differences in the peculiarities of the value-sense sphere of drug addicts at different stages of remission were revealed. The revealed features should be taken into account when conducting psychological and preventive measures among persons with addictive behavior.
